/* Général */
html, body {
	margin: 0px;
	padding: 0px;
	height: 100%;
	background-color:#9E4B00;
	color:#fff;
}
ul{
	margin: 0px;
	padding: 0px;
	list-style:none;
}
strong{
	color:#FFFF00;
}
/* Listes */
.liste{
	padding:10px;
	list-style:circle;
}
ul.listeConf{
	padding-left:10px;
	list-style-image:url(../images/pictos/liste2.jpg);
	list-style-position:inside;
	vertical-align:middle;
}
ul.listeConf2{
	padding-left:20px;
	list-style-type:circle;
	list-style-position:inside;
	vertical-align:middle;
}
ul.listeConf li{
	padding-bottom:10px;
}
/* Interieur */
#conteneurSiteInterieur{
	/*width:1000px;*/
	width:100%;
	height:100%;
}
#colonne-un{
	width:578px;
}
#conteneurContenu{
	width:578px;
	height:100%;
}
#ligne-un{
	width:578px;
	height:160px;
	background-image:url(../images/background/titre-interieur.jpg);
	background-repeat:no-repeat;
	background-position:top left;
}
#ligne-deux{
	width:578px;
	padding-left:10px;
	padding-right:10px;
	padding-bottom:10px;
}
#colonne-deux{
	width:196px;
	background-image:url(../images/background/fond-menu-interieur.gif);
	background-repeat:no-repeat;
	background-position:top;
}
#colonne-trois{
	width:226px;
	background-image:url(../images/background/fond-interieur-monument.jpg);
	background-repeat:no-repeat;
	background-position:top left;
	background-color:#424242;
}
#ligne-deux-col2{
	padding:10px;
}
#conteneurMenu{
	width:196px;
	/*height:100%;*/
}
#repeatDroite{
	background-color:#424242;
	background-image:url(../images/background/repeatDroite.jpg);
	background-position:top left;
	background-repeat:repeat-x;
}
/* Liens */
a.jaune:link, a.jaune:visited{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FF00;
	font-size:12px;
	text-decoration:underline;
}
a.jaune:hover, a.jaune:active{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FF00;
	font-size:12px;
	text-decoration:none;
}
a.blanc:link, a.blanc:visited{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:12px;
	text-decoration:none;
	font-weight:bold;
}
a.blanc:hover, a.blanc:active{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:12px;
	text-decoration:underline;
	font-weight:bold;
}
a.jaunePetit:link, a.jaunePetit:visited{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FF00;
	font-size:11px;
	text-decoration:none;
}
a.jaunePetit:hover, a.jaunePetit:active{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FF00;
	font-size:11px;
	text-decoration:underline;
}
a.blancPetit:link, a.blancPetit:visited{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:11px;
	text-decoration:none;
}
a.blancPetit:hover, a.blancPetit:active{
	font-family:Arial, Helvetica, sans-serif;
	color:#FFFFFF;
	font-size:11px;
	text-decoration:underline;
}
.imgLien-norm{
	border:1px solid #9e4b00;
}
.imgLien-over{
	border:1px solid #fffb00;
}
/* Liste */
.niveau-un{
	text-align:right;
	padding-right:10px;
	padding-bottom:0px;
}
.niveau-deux{
	text-align:right;
	padding-left:5px;
	padding-right:5px;
}
/* Typo */
.maj{
	text-transform:uppercase;
}
h1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:24px;
	color:#FFFF00;
}
h2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
	color:#fff;
	margin:0px;
	padding:0px;
	text-align:center;
	text-decoration:underline;
	text-transform:uppercase;
}
.citations{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FF00;
	font-style:italic;
}
.jaune{
	color:#FFFF00;
}
.texte{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
	text-align:justify;
}
.txtNorm{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
}
.texteVal{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	font-weight:bold;
	color:#FFFF00;
	text-align:justify;
}
/* Divers */
.contourImg{
	border:1px solid #FFFF00;
	margin:10px;
}
#retourAccueilInt{
	width:578px;
	height:160px;
	cursor:pointer;
}
#retourAccueilInt2{
	/*border:1px solid #fff;*/
	margin-top:363px;
	width:113px;
	height:112px;
	cursor:pointer;
}
.tdVis{
	padding-left:30px;
	padding-bottom:50px;
	text-align:center;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
}
.tdVis2{
	padding-left:30px;
	padding-bottom:30px;
	text-align:right;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
}
/* Tableau calendrier */
.calendTH{
	border:1px solid #c54a00;
	border-bottom:2px solid #c54a00;
	color:#FEFD00;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:normal;
	text-align:center;
	text-transform:uppercase;
	padding:4px;
}
.calendTD{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	border-right:1px solid #9e4b00;
	border-bottom:2px solid #c54a00;
	color:#FEFD00;
	font-weight:bold;
	font-size:10px;
	text-transform:uppercase;
	padding:4px;
	background-color:#8c3b00;
	text-align:center;
}
.calendTDcont{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	border-right:1px solid #9e4b00;
	border-bottom:2px solid #c54a00;
	color:#fff;
	font-size:12px;
	padding:4px;
	background-color:#8c3b00;
}
.jauneCalend{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#FEFD00;
	font-size:12px;
}
.btCal{
	background-color:#9a090b;
	border:1px solid #fefc00;
	text-align:center;
	font-size:12px;
	padding:4px;
}

/* Tarifs */
.phraseAttention{
	border:1px solid #9e4b00;
	background-color:#fefc00;
	text-align:center;
	font-size:12px;
	font-weight:bold;
	color:#8c3b00;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	padding:2px;
}
.thTarif{
	border:1px solid #9e4b00;
	background-color:#fefc00;
	text-align:center;
	font-size:16px;
	font-weight:bold;
	color:#8c3b00;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	padding:2px;
}
.tdTar1{
	background-color:#8c3b00;
	color:#fefc00;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	padding:4px;
	border:1px solid #fefc00;
}
.tdTar11{
	color:#fff;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	padding:4px;
	border:1px solid #fefc00;
}
.tdTar2{
	background-color:#8c3b00;
	border:1px solid #fefc00;
	text-align:center;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#fefc00;
	font-weight:bold;
	font-size:13px;
}
.tdTar22{
	border:1px solid #fefc00;
	text-align:center;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#fff;
	font-weight:bold;
	font-size:13px;
}